Extrusion is a process that forces the metallic block to provide plastic move and manufactures hollow elements or components with a cross-section smaller than that of the clean via the hole between the punch and the die or the outlet of the die. It known as warm extrusion that the blank is heated to a temperature under the recrystallization temperature for extrusion. Warm extrusion is relevant to great deformation, which may cut back the variety of processes. The company constructed plant with 15,000 car capability in Bekasi, West Java. The first domestically made product of the new company was the Opel Vectra , followed by the Opel Optima and the Opel Blazer SUV as the primary right-hand drive Blazer in 1995. Volkswagen and their native partner PT Garuda Mataram was a serious player until the mid-1970s but sales dropped precipitously within the latter half of the decade. In 1970, Volkswagen entered right into a collaboration with Mercedes-Benz Distribution Indonesia to set up a manufacturing line in Tanjung Priok, Jakarta. The ensuing firm was known as PT German Motor Manufacturing, with Garuda Mataram retaining the Volkswagen distribution rights.

During working of the engine, the average combustion temperature might be above l,000℃. To maintain the traditional lubrication of the engine and the mechanical efficiency of the material, it’s essential to correctly cool the engine. Since the particular warmth capability of water is bigger than that of air, most engines adopt water cooling, that’s, a water pump is used to drive the coolant to circulate within the engine to comprehend warmth change in the radiator. A variety of different, smaller firms proceeded to import and assemble quite a lot of GM products. Udatimex/Udatin has typically handled Holdens, whereas Garuda Diesel/Garmak has bought Chevrolets, Opels, and the short-lived Morina national Basic Transportation Vehicle project. In the early 1970s, PT Kali Kuning additionally imported Opels, notably the Rekord. Chevrolet, Holden, Opel, and Isuzu badging have been used, usually placed on the same cars by the varied importers. In 1946, General Motors Overseas Operations established a Batavia Branch (later renamed “Djakarta Branch”) to proceed the pre-war actions, building almost 20,000 autos in the subsequent six years.
